WebFeb 15, 2008 · Typically, longest shadows in winter, and shortest shadows in summer are used for solar access calculations in northern latitudes. Shadow length is calculated using the formula: Height of the element. Shadow length = tan (altitude angle) Example: Latitude is 36 degrees. Noon Sun on December 21 = 30 degree altitude.
